Abstract

The present invention relates to methods for improving muscle strength and treating muscular dystrophy.

What is claimed is: 
     
         1 . A method for increasing muscle strength in a subject that has muscular dystrophy, the method comprising administering rapamycin-loaded nanoparticles. 
     
     
         2 . The method for  claim 1 , wherein the administration of rapamycin-loaded nanoparticles attenuates muscle destruction. 
     
     
         3 . The method for  claim 1 , wherein the administration of rapamycin-loaded nanoparticles induces autophagy. 
     
     
         4 . The method for  claim 1 , wherein the rapamycin-loaded nanoparticles are administered intravenously. 
     
     
         5 . The method for  claim 1 , wherein the rapamycin-loaded nanoparticles comprise between about 0.1 and 0.5% rapamycin. 
     
     
         6 . The method for  claim 1 , wherein the rapamycin-loaded nanoparticles are administered at least once a week. 
     
     
         7 . The method for  claim 1 , wherein 1 mL/kg of the rapamycin-loaded nanoparticles are administered at least once a week.
